Pretty nice buffet-only place with fried catfish and other seafood, a salad bar, vegetables, sides like rice and mashed potatoes and for a decent price (over $20 for adults and under for kids). Relatively spacious as well and since it's self-serve no real service but someone guided you to a table and handles beverages. Recommended!

Stopped in for a few to go orders. I was very impressed with the lady running the place. I was talking to her about the buffet they had out. She said feel free to try anything. That is a rare thing these days. The few things I tried were great. She recommended a jalapeño dressing/jelly that was phenomenal with the shrimp/fish. For our orders it was an order of shrimp (great), an order of fried fish and shrimp (both good), and an order of the baked Parmesan catfish (also good). The restaurant was clean and had ample seating. I'll be looking for a chance to go try the buffet when passing through the area in the future. Me and my husband went to catfish Cove on a Friday about 1115. The place was pretty busy. Most of the people there were over the age of 65. The food was great. For some reason they did not have several items that we very much missed on the buffet, they did not have their lemon pepper chicken wings, their cajun catfish bites and their gumbo. We did try their other soup that they did have. It was a seafood soup, it was very light. It had shrimp, catfish, vegetables, in a very delicious broth. We would highly recommend trying. It was as always, super clean. The owner always is on site.
